Musical Gems of Talented YouTubers


You sometimes have to scour its library or wade through video after video, but YouTube is actually rife with gems.  Sometimes, too, serendipity helps us find gems in just moments of effort.


"Voices Carry" was a 1985 pop hit that I hadn't listen to, in ages, until a friend on Google+ posted it.  Then, it was soon thereafter that I discovered Lauren Hoffman's cover.  Her video hasn't garnered the viewership it deserves, but hers is a very tender, heartfelt rendition that I love.  With just her voice and guitar, she translates a music production into a genuine effort.


  

Noah Guthrie's "Sexy and I Know It" and Mike Tompkins' "Rolling in the Deep" aren't at all lame regurgitation of their originals.  Rather, they showcase their musical talent by putting their own stamp, so to speak, on the originals.  No wonder, then, that their videos have raked in 19 and 13 millions views, respectively.
